With the Great Northern Exhibition just over a month away, the Collingwood Agricultural Society is hard at word fundraising for event operating costs. One of the organization’s most beloved events is their Chicken Dinner Drive-Thru, a tradition that began in the wake of Covid.
Partnering with local barbecue company Jim’s BBQ Chicken, the society takes over the main agricultural building of the GNE Fairgrounds and prepares for a whirlwind evening of serving 300 chicken dinners to folks from all over the region. The team begins their preparations early in the morning portioning out rolls and coleslaw for all of the pending pick-ups, and once the chicken has been barbecued to perfection at Jim’s mobile charcoal grill, they’re transferred over to the serving area in sealed food-safe boxes for the serving team to pack up and ship out.
At $25 per head, the drive-thru raises over $7000 for the Agricultural Society which infuses the organization with necessary funds as they enter the final weeks before the GNE kick-off. For more information, visit https://www.greatnorthernex.com/
